I think a lot of it is distro-specific.  You need to be familiar with the
forums/resources for each distro.  That's been my experience anyways,
jumping from Ubuntu Dapper to Edgy to Opensuse 10.2 and now Fedora Core 6.

Sidenote: I *love* FC6, it's both stable and "cutting edge" in my
experience, but not for newbies.  The support forums for Fedora and the
Ubuntu family are both excellent, Opensuse in my experience had OK forums
but not in the same class.
